Abstract
RESORTE PARA FRENO DE DISCO DEL TIPO QUE COMPRENDE UN ESTRIBO (10) MONTADO DESLIZANTE PARALELAMENTE AL EJE DE UN DISCO GIRATORIO (30) SOBRE UN SOPORTE FIJO (12) POR MEDIO DE AL MENOS DOS SUPERFICIES (16, 18) DE DESLIZAMIENTO AXIAL FORMADAS SOBRE EL ESTRIBO (10) Y SOBRE EL SOPORTE FIJO (12) Y MANTENIDAS ELASTICAMENTE EN CONTACTO, Y DOS ORGANOS DE FRICCION (22, 24) RECIBIDAS EN ANCLAJE Y EN DESLIZAMIENTO AXIAL EN UNA ABERTURA (34) DEL CITADO SOPORTE FIJO, PARA COLOCARSE EN DISPOSICION DE FRICCION CON LAS CARAS OPUESTAS DEL CITADO DISCO EN EL MOMENTO QUE SE VERIFIQUE EL ACCIONAMIENTO DE UN MOTOR DE FRENO (32), ESTANDO MONTADO EL CITADO RESORTE ELASTICAMENTE EN UNA ABERTURA (68) FORMADA EN LA BOVEDA DEL ESTRIBO Y QUE EJERCE SOBRE LAS PLACAS DE SOPORTE (26, 28) DE LOS CITADOS ORGANOS DE FRICCION (22, 24) UN ESFUERZO RADIAL (F1) DIRIGIDO SENSIBLEMENTE SEGUN UN RADIO DEL DISCO (30) Y EN DIRECCION DEL EJE DE ESTE ULTIMO, Y UN ESFUERZO TANGENCIAL (FK5) PERPENDICULAR AL CITADO ESFUERZO RADIAL (F1) PARA SOLICITAR CADA UNO DE LOS ORGANOS DE FRICCION (22, 24) TANGENCIALMENTE A LA CIRCUNFERENCIA DEL CITADO DISCO, PARA ASEGURAR EL MANTENIMIENTO DE ESTOS ULTIMOS EN UNA POSICION LATERAL PREFERENTE, CARACTERIZADO PORQUE ESTA CONSTITUIDO POR UNA LAMINA METALICA QUE COMPRENDE DOS BRAZOS PRINCIPALES (42, 44) UNIDOS ENTRE SI Y CON UN BRAZO CENTRAL (48) POR UN PLIEGUE PRINCIPAL (46), PRESENTANDO EL CITADO RESORTE LA FORMA GENERAL DE UN <TRIDENTE> CUYAS RAMAS EXTREMAS ESTAN CONSTITUIDAS POR LOS CITADOS BRAZOS PRINCIPALES (42, 44), SIENDO SUSCEPTIBLES ESTOS ULTIMOS DE COOPERAR, POR UNA PARTE, CON SUS EXTREMIDADES LIBRES (50) CON UNA SUPERFICIE (52) SENSIBLEMENTE PLANA FORMADA SOBRE EL ESTRIBO (10) Y QUE SE EXTIENDE PARALELAMENTE AL EJE DEL DISCO (30) Y, POR OTRA PARTE, CON PORCIONES CENTRALES (54) CON SUPERFICIES DE APOYO (56) FORMADAS SOBRE CADA UNA DE LAS PLACAS DE SOPORTE, PRESENTANDO EL CITADO BRAZO CENTRAL (48) EN SU EXTREMIDAD LIBRE (62) UN PLIEGUE EN FORMA DE Z SUSCEPTIBLE DE COOPERAR CON DOSSUPERFICIES (64, 66) DEL ESTRIBO QUE FORMA UN ANGULO ALFA INFERIOR A UN ANGULO BETA FORMADO POR DOS PARTES CONSECUTIVAS DEL PLIEGUE EN FORMA DE Z, COMPRENDIENDO EL CITADO PLIEGUE PRINCIPAL (46) UNA PATILLA (74) QUE SE EXTIENDE PARALELAMENTE A LOS CITADOS TRES BRAZOS (42, 44, 48) Y ALEJANDOSE DE ESTOS Y SUSCEPTIBLES DE COOPERAR RADIALMENTE CON OTRA SUPERFICIE (76) FORMADA SOBRE EL CITADO ESTRIBO (10), EJERCIENDO LAS CITADAS PORCIONES CENTRALES (54) ASI SOBRE LAS PLACAS DE SOPORTE (26, 28) UN ESFUERZO ELASTICO COMPUESTO POR EL CITADO ESFUERZO RADIAL (F1) Y POR EL CITADO ESFUERZO TANGENCIAL (FK).
